Image to PDF
Combine one or many images into a single PDF document.
Introduction
Image to PDF combines visual files into a document that is easier to share, print or attach to a case. It works best when you have already checked the order and readability of each image.
Use cases
- Combine product photos or screenshots into one attachment.
- Turn scanned image pages into a shareable PDF.
- Prepare a simple photo bundle for internal review or a support request.
Steps
- Add the images in the order you want them to appear.
- Check orientation and remove any accidental or duplicate image.
- Create the PDF, open it once, then share the verified file.

Limitations
- An image-only PDF may not have selectable text.
- Very large images can create a large PDF despite being combined.
- Review every page before using the file for an official submission.
